WARRANTY POLICY
Scope of Warranty
Hero Honda Motors Limited warrants all its two–wheelers manufactured/assembled in
Dharuhera, Gurgaon and Haridwar Plants, distributed in India and sold through its
Authorised dealers to be free, under normal use and condition, from any defect both in
material and workmanship, subject to the following terms and conditions.
Limitations of Warranty
The warranty shall not apply:
• If any of the free services or subsequent paid service is not availed as per
the recommended service schedule given in the owner's manual.
• If Hero Honda recommended engine oil SAE- 10 W 30 SJ Grade (JASOMA) is
not used.
• To normal wear and tear components like bulbs, electrical wiring, filters, spark
plugs, clutch plates, brake shoes, fasteners, shims, washers, oil seals, gaskets,
rubber parts, plastic components, chain and sprockets and in case of wheel rim
misalignment or bend.
• If there is any damage due to modification or fitting of accessories other than
the ones recommended by Hero Honda.
• If the two-wheeler has been used in any competitive events like track races or
rallies.
• If there is any damage to the painted surface due to industrial pollution or other
extraneous factors.
• For claims made for any consequential damage due to any previous
malfunction.
• For normal phenomenon like noise, vibration, oil seepage, which do not affect
the performance of the two-wheeler.
• If there is any damaged caused due to usage of improper oil/grease, non genuine
parts.
• For two-wheelers which have been used for any commercial purposes as taxi
etc.
• For maintenance repairs required due to misuse while driving or due to
adulteration of oil, petrol or due to bad road conditions.
• For consumables like oil, grease etc. used during free services or used during
warranty repairs.
• If any part of the vehicle is tampered/repaired by unauthorized
persons/workshops etc.
• For two-wheelers not used in accordance with the owner's manual supplied with
each two-wheeler by Hero Honda.
For AMCO batteries and Dunlop/Falcon tyres, tubes claims will be accepted at our
Authorised Dealership/Service Centres, w.e.f 1st May 2002, as per the mutually agreed
terms and conditions between Hero Honda and these two OEM's. While for other
OEM's in case the claim is not accepted for any invalid reason, then the claim along
with the refusal note from the OEM can be sent to the warranty section at Gurgaon
Plant after due recommendation of the area service engineer.

In order to check the level of the engine oil, the vehicle should be
on main stand. Check the engine oil level using the dipstick. The
engine oil level should be maintained between the upper and the
lower level marks of the dipstick. In case it is needed, top up the
engine oil up to the upper level on the dipstick.
BATTERY MAINTENANCE
Check the electrolyte level against the top and bottom markings
on the battery shell. Always top up with distilled water whenever
required.
Check for any leakage from battery. It should be clean and free
from any leakages. In case of non use of motorcycle, battery
should be kept fully charged and electrolyte level should be at
Top mark.
TYRE PRESSURE
Check the tyre pressure of both the front and rear wheels. Ensure
recommended air pressures once a week. Also check for any cuts,
embedded nails or any other sharp objects in the tyre.

The Raman Munjal Vidya Mandir began with three classes (up to class II)
and 55 students from nearby areas. It has now grown into a modern Senior
Secondary, CBSE affiliated co-educational school with over 1200 students
and 61 teachers. The school has a spacious playground, an ultra-modern
laboratory, a well-equipped audio visual room, an activity room, a well-
stocked library and a computer centre.
Raman Munjal Memorial Hospital
Multi-specialty hospital equipped with the latest diagnostic and
surgical technology. The Raman Munjal Memorial
Hospital provides healthcare to the rural population in and
around Dharuhera, and also caters to accident and trauma
victims driving along the Delhi-Jaipur highway.
Raman Munjal Sports Complex
In order to help local rural people, especially women, Hero Honda has set up
a Vocational Training Centre. So far 26 batches comprising of nearly 625
women have been trained in tailoring, embroidery and knitting. The Company
has helped women trained at this centre to set up a production unit to stitch
uniforms for Hero Honda employees. Interestingly, most of the women are
now self-employed.
Adult Literacy Mission
This Scheme was launched on 21st September, 1999, covering the nearby
villages of Malpura, Kapriwas and Sidhrawali. The project started with a
modest enrolment of 36 adults. Hero Honda is now in the process of
imparting Adult Literacy Capsules to another 100 adults by getting village
heads and other prominent villagers to motivate illiterate adults.
Marriages of underprivileged girls
Marriages are organized from time to time, particularly for girls from
backward classes, by the Foundation by providing financial help and other
support to the families.

New Delhi, Monday, May 02, 2011: Hero Honda Motors Ltd
(HHML), the world’s largest two-wheeler manufacturer, has
achieved yet another milestone with sales of 4,35,933 two-
wheeler units – the highest-ever monthly sales in the history
of the company. The previous record of monthly sales by the
company was 415,137 units achieved in August 2009.
The sales of 4,35,933 in May, 2010 is a robust 14 per cent
growth over the corresponding month in 2009, when it had
sold 3,82,678 units.
Hero Honda has been constantly building on its leadership
position in the domestic motorcycle market in the country and
continues to demonstrate an upward trend with an enormous
customer base.

unprecedented 9th consecutive month of four lakh-plus sales.
The company’s sales figures for the month of January 2011 stood
at 4,66,524, a growth of almost 20 per cent over the
corresponding month last year, when it sold 3,89,802 units.
Hero Honda's position as the leader in the Indian market has also
been acknowledged by awards received for its performance in
2010. During the month of January, Hero Honda was awarded the
“Two-wheeler Manufacturer of the Year” award by Bike India
magazine. The company was also adjudged the “Bike
Manufacturer of the Year” at the Economic Times ZigWheels Car
and Bike Awards last month.
